    Podiatrist
    East Kimberley- Kununurra
    $93,867 - $100,907
    1 FTE
    (Salary commensurate with skills and experience)


    A unique and exciting opportunity exists for a Podiatrist to join our primary health care team.
    This position is based in Kununurra and provides a podiatry service to towns and remote Aboriginal communities in the East Kimberley region. The position works in partnership with local Aboriginal Health Services, WA State Health Services and other community based organisations.
    The role combines a mix of clinical and health promotion activities, including opportunities to partner with local organisations seeking to positively influence the health of Kimberley people. Your experience in podiatry across different settings including acute and community will be highly regarded, as will your passion, energy and enthusiasm towards Aboriginal health, rural health and preventative health care.
    Benefits Include:
    · Relocation assistance
    · professional development opportunities
    · 6 weeks annual leave
    · Salary packaging options for remote living are available.
